IntelliJ IDEA Free vs Ultimate – Important Change
Older guides often describe separate Community Edition and Ultimate Edition downloads. That model has changed.
Starting with IntelliJ IDEA 2025.3, JetBrains moved to a single unified IntelliJ IDEA product.
Free Core Features
Core Java and Kotlin development functionality remains free. This includes the functionality previously associated with Community Edition plus additional free capabilities.
Ultimate Features
Advanced professional functionality is unlocked with an Ultimate subscription.
30-Day Ultimate Trial
New installations include a 30-day Ultimate trial. After the trial ends, you can subscribe or continue using IntelliJ IDEA’s free core functionality.

Do You Need Java Before Installing IntelliJ IDEA?
This is an important distinction.
To Run IntelliJ IDEA
You do not normally need to install Java separately just to launch IntelliJ IDEA because JetBrains bundles its own runtime with the IDE.
To Develop Java Applications
You do need an appropriate standalone JDK for Java development.
Run IntelliJ IDEA → bundled JetBrains Runtime
Develop Java applications → configure a standalone JDK
How to Install IntelliJ IDEA on Windows & Set Up the JDK

Step 1: Download IntelliJ IDEA
Open JetBrains’ official IntelliJ IDEA download page and choose the Windows installer appropriate for your processor architecture.
Step 2: Run the Installer
Open the downloaded EXE. If Windows displays User Account Control, verify that the installer came from JetBrains before continuing.
Step 3: Choose Installation Options
The Windows installer can provide options such as:
- Create a desktop shortcut.
- Add IntelliJ IDEA launchers to Windows PATH.
- Add Open Folder as Project to the context menu.
- Associate supported file types with IntelliJ IDEA.
Step 4: Complete Installation
Continue through the setup wizard and launch IntelliJ IDEA from the Windows Start menu or desktop shortcut.
Step 5: Configure a JDK
When creating a Java project, select an existing JDK or configure/download an appropriate development JDK.
Create Your First Java Project
- Open IntelliJ IDEA.
- Select New Project.
- Choose Java.
- Select or configure a JDK.
- Choose the build system where appropriate.
- Enter the project name.
- Create the project.
A simple Java program could look like:
public class Main {
public static void main(String[] args) {
System.out.println("Hello, ABDNOVA!");
}
}Run the application using the Run button beside the main method or an appropriate Run Configuration.

IntelliJ IDEA Code Completion, Refactoring & Inspections

Intelligent Code Completion
IntelliJ IDEA uses language and project information to provide context-aware code suggestions rather than simply suggesting words that happen to appear in a file.
This is useful when working with classes, methods, variables, APIs, libraries, frameworks, and project dependencies.
Code Inspections
IntelliJ IDEA continuously analyzes code and can identify:
- Errors.
- Warnings.
- Redundant code.
- Suspicious constructs.
- Style issues.
- Potential improvements.
Many inspections also provide quick fixes.
Refactoring
Project-aware refactoring is one of the biggest advantages of a full IDE.
Common refactoring operations include:
- Rename.
- Extract Method.
- Extract Variable.
- Move Class.
- Change Signature.
- Inline Code.
- Restructure Code.
Because IntelliJ IDEA understands code references, refactoring is much safer than performing a simple project-wide text replacement.
Navigation and Find Usages
Large projects can contain thousands of classes, files, and symbols. IntelliJ IDEA provides tools for quickly navigating to classes, declarations, implementations, usages, files, symbols, and related code.
IntelliJ IDEA Debugger
The built-in debugger lets you inspect an application while it is running.
Common debugging tools include:
- Breakpoints.
- Step Over.
- Step Into.
- Step Out.
- Variable inspection.
- Watches.
- Call stack inspection.
- Expression evaluation.
Instead of adding many temporary print statements, you can pause execution and inspect the program state directly.

IntelliJ IDEA vs Android Studio
Android Studio is based on the IntelliJ Platform but is specifically tailored for Android application development.
Choose IntelliJ IDEA: general Java, Kotlin, JVM, backend, desktop, enterprise, and broader software development.
Choose Android Studio: Android-focused application development where Android-specific SDK, emulator, build, and device tooling are required.

IntelliJ IDEA Troubleshooting
IntelliJ IDEA Won’t Start
Restart Windows, install the latest stable IntelliJ IDEA update, check recently added plugins, confirm that the PC has enough RAM and disk space, and reinstall from JetBrains if the installation appears damaged.
IntelliJ IDEA Is Slow
Large projects can consume substantial resources.
Try:
- Allowing initial project indexing to finish.
- Closing unnecessary applications.
- Removing unnecessary plugins.
- Using SSD storage.
- Checking Maven or Gradle background activity.
- Updating IntelliJ IDEA.
- Providing additional RAM for large projects when appropriate.
Java SDK / JDK Is Missing
Remember that the bundled JetBrains Runtime is primarily for running IntelliJ IDEA itself.
For Java application development, configure an appropriate standalone JDK for the project.
The idea Command Does Not Work
The IntelliJ IDEA bin directory needs to be available through Windows PATH for command-line launcher usage.
The Windows installer provides an option to add IntelliJ IDEA launchers to PATH.
Maven or Gradle Dependencies Are Missing
Check internet access, reload or synchronize the project, verify the build files and repositories, confirm the correct JDK, and review the Maven or Gradle error output.
A Plugin Causes Problems
If IntelliJ IDEA became unstable after installing a plugin, disable or remove the recently installed plugin and restart the IDE.
How to Update IntelliJ IDEA
IntelliJ IDEA checks for available updates and many updates can be installed as patches followed by an IDE restart.
JetBrains Toolbox can also manage IntelliJ IDEA installations, available versions, updates, and rollbacks.
How to Uninstall IntelliJ IDEA
On Windows, IntelliJ IDEA can normally be removed through Windows installed-app controls or through the JetBrains uninstaller included with a standalone installation.
If you also want to completely remove configuration, cache, and application-data directories, review JetBrains’ official uninstall documentation before deleting those folders manually.
